dc.description.abstract | This thesis presents a modeling of systems using a Petri net and a timed Petri net, Prolog-based Petri net analysis. A Petri net is abstract formal model of control flow. A Prolog-based tool helps us modeling and analyzing a system. A system can be easily modeled in Pr/T net with prolog-based approach. A timed Petri net is used for the performance evaluation and the time dependent modeling. A timed Petri net chooses the definition that the execution time is assigned to places. Some examples including the communication protocol in XINU are illustrated using a Prolog based tool and a timed Petri net. | eng |
